What Is Body Tox Treatment?

Body Tox refers to the strategic use of neuromodulators, such as BOTOX, Dysport, and other botulinum toxin formulations, to treat body concerns beyond the face. These injectable treatments temporarily relax overactive muscles or block the nerve signals that trigger excessive sweating, delivering slimming, smoothing, and comfort-enhancing effects across multiple body areas.

At Dr. Avaliani’s practice, every Body Tox session is performed with expert precision. The neuromodulator is injected at carefully mapped points using fine needles, targeting the specific muscles or sweat glands responsible for your concern. Results develop gradually over 1-2 weeks as the neurotoxin takes effect, with outcomes lasting 3-6 months depending on the treatment area.

How Body Tox Treatment Works

Body Tox treatment follows a straightforward, proven protocol:

  • Dr. Avaliani evaluates your concern area and maps precise injection points based on your anatomy and treatment goals
  • The neuromodulator (BOTOX or Dysport) is injected at multiple targeted points using ultra-fine needles
  • The botulinum toxin blocks nerve signals to the targeted muscles or sweat glands, reducing their activity
  • Over 1-2 weeks, the treated muscles relax and slim down, or sweat production decreases significantly
  • Results last 3-6 months, and maintenance treatments keep your results consistent over time

Body Concerns We Treat with Tox

  • Excessive Underarm Sweating

    Axillary hyperhidrosis causes embarrassing sweat stains and odor regardless of temperature or activity level. BOTOX injections block the nerve signals that activate underarm sweat glands, reducing sweating by up to 87% for 6-12 months.

  • Calf Muscle Bulk

    Overdeveloped gastrocnemius muscles create thick, bulky calves that are disproportionate to the rest of the leg. Neuromodulator injections relax the calf muscle over several weeks, gradually slimming the lower leg for a more proportional silhouette.

  • Shoulder & Neck Tension

    Hypertrophic trapezius muscles cause a wide, squared-off shoulder appearance and chronic neck tension. Trap Tox injections relax the overactive trapezius, creating a more elegant neckline while relieving tension headaches and muscle pain.

  • Palm Hyperhidrosis

    Excessively sweaty palms interfere with handshakes, daily tasks, and professional confidence. Neuromodulator injections into the palm temporarily block the overactive sweat glands, significantly reducing perspiration for 3-6 months.

  • Muscle Spasms & Pain

    Chronic muscle spasms and localized pain in the neck, back, jaw, or limbs can be effectively treated with targeted neuromodulator injections. The botulinum toxin relaxes the overactive muscle fibers responsible for spasm and discomfort.

  • Body Contouring with Tox

    Strategic neuromodulator placement can refine body contours by relaxing specific muscles that contribute to bulk or widening. Areas like the calves, shoulders, and jawline respond well to Tox-based contouring for a slimmer, more sculpted appearance.

Our Body Tox Neuromodulators

Dr. Avaliani uses only FDA-approved neuromodulators for all Body Tox treatments. Here’s what she offers:

  • BOTOX®

    The gold standard neuromodulator and the only FDA-cleared treatment for severe primary axillary hyperhidrosis. BOTOX (onabotulinumtoxinA) is also used off-label for calf slimming, trapezius reduction, and muscle spasm relief. Results typically last 3-6 months.

  • Dysport®

    An abobotulinumtoxinA formulation that spreads slightly more than BOTOX, making it ideal for treating larger muscle groups and broader sweat-prone areas. Dysport often takes effect faster and may be preferred for calf and trapezius treatments due to its diffusion pattern.

Does It Hurt?

Your comfort options (we tailor this to you)

Comfort varies by treatment area. Underarm injections for hyperhidrosis are generally well tolerated with only mild stinging. Calf and shoulder (trapezius) injections may involve brief discomfort due to the denser muscle tissue, but the procedure is quick. Pro-Nox (nitrous oxide) is available for patients who prefer additional relaxation during any Body Tox treatment.

Most Body Tox treatments take 15-30 minutes with virtually no downtime. You can return to normal activities immediately. Mild tenderness or bruising at injection sites may occur but typically resolves within a few days. Dr. Avaliani uses ultra-fine needles and precise technique to minimize discomfort at every step.

Body Tox Treatment frequently asked questions

  • What is Body Tox treatment?

    Body Tox is the use of neuromodulators like BOTOX and Dysport to treat body concerns beyond the face. These include excessive sweating (hyperhidrosis), calf slimming, shoulder and trapezius reduction, muscle spasm relief, and non-surgical body contouring through targeted muscle relaxation.

  • What areas can be treated with Body Tox?

    Common treatment areas include underarms, palms, and feet for hyperhidrosis; calves for muscle slimming; the trapezius for shoulder narrowing and tension relief; the masseter for jaw slimming; and various body areas for chronic muscle spasms or pain.

  • How long do Body Tox results last?

    Results typically last 3 to 6 months depending on the treatment area and individual metabolism. Underarm hyperhidrosis treatments often last 6 to 12 months. Calf and trapezius slimming may require repeat treatments every 4 to 6 months initially, with longer intervals over time as the muscles atrophy.

  • Does Body Tox treatment hurt?

    Most patients tolerate Body Tox injections very well. Underarm treatments involve minimal discomfort. Calf and shoulder injections may cause brief stinging due to the larger muscle mass. Dr. Avaliani uses ultra-fine needles and offers Pro-Nox nitrous oxide for patients who prefer additional comfort.

  • Is there any downtime after Body Tox?

    There is virtually no downtime. You can return to normal activities immediately after treatment. Avoid strenuous exercise for 24 hours and do not massage or apply pressure to the treated area for the first day. Mild bruising or tenderness at injection sites may occur but resolves quickly.

  • Is BOTOX for hyperhidrosis FDA-approved?

    Yes. BOTOX is FDA-cleared for the treatment of severe primary axillary hyperhidrosis (excessive underarm sweating) that is inadequately managed by topical agents. It has been used safely for this indication since 2004 with an excellent track record. Other body areas are treated off-label with the same proven safety profile.

  • How does calf slimming with Tox work?

    Neuromodulator injections into the gastrocnemius (calf) muscle temporarily reduce its activity, causing it to gradually slim down over 4 to 8 weeks. The result is a more proportional, tapered lower leg. Multiple sessions are often needed for maximum slimming, and maintenance treatments preserve the results.

  • What is Trap Tox for shoulder slimming?

    Trap Tox involves injecting a neuromodulator into the trapezius muscle to reduce its bulk and relax chronic tension. This creates a more elegant, elongated neckline and slimmer shoulder contour while also relieving tension headaches and neck stiffness. Results develop over 2 to 4 weeks.

  • Can Body Tox help with chronic pain?

    Yes. Neuromodulators can effectively treat chronic muscle pain, tension headaches, TMJ-related jaw pain, and localized muscle spasms. By relaxing overactive muscle fibers, the injections reduce the cycle of tension and pain. Dr. Avaliani will evaluate whether Body Tox is appropriate for your specific pain concern.

  • Who should not get Body Tox treatment?

    Body Tox is not recommended for patients who are pregnant or nursing, have a known allergy to botulinum toxin, or have neuromuscular disorders such as myasthenia gravis or Lambert-Eaton syndrome.
